PRE-SCHOOL BALLET
|
|
Pre-Ballet
|
2˝ - 3 yrs old
|
|
Primary Ballet
|
4 - 5 yrs old
|
The activities and ideas in this specially designed program reinforce the magical connection between the love of movement and the joy of artistic creativity.
The purpose of these classes is to teach students, as a group as well as individually, to stop and start, change directions, go backwards and forwards, alter speed or rhythm. Simple steps, incorporating skipping, running, jumping, hopping and to relax while moving, are taught using imaginative techniques that are age appropriate.
This type of training prepares the student for future structured ballet classes.

BALLET
|
|
Junior Levels
|
Grade I to Grade IV
|
At the junior levels, the student will learn training in posture, development of foot and leg, elevation and balance, through barre exercises and center work. At the barre the student begins to master stability. This serves as an introduction to the proper performance of the exercises in the center, which include "adagio" and "allegro".
|
|
Senior Levels
|
Grade V, Intermidiate, Advanced
|
At the senior levels, students continue to expand their solid foundation and training, progressing to more advanced techniques in barre exercise and center work.
The development of performance artistry is a major element at this stage and students are encouraged to maximize their individual potential.

POINTE
|
Students of the same age group may vary enormously in strength and development. Aptitude and capability cannot be standardized, and for this reason only the teacher can decide when the right moment arrives for starting pointe work.
It is only after several years of careful training, that students can achieve the whole body co-ordination that is required for pointe work i.e. correct posture, strong muscles and bones.

JAZZ (6 yrs & up)
|
Jazz dance requires a strong technical foundation to help provide correct posture and execution of movement. Ballet can be a great asset in developing the technique to help maintain the strength and control that Jazz requires. Jazz typically involves quick strong and energetic movements.

TAP (6 yrs & up)
|
Tap dance is an explosive dance form that creates a variety of percussive rhythms and sounds using a pair of shoes with metal plates attached to the ball and heel area of the shoe. It requires a dancer to constantly work on their coordination in order to execute rhythms and sounds correctly.
Tap dance provides an excellent mental and physical work out and helps dancers with their musicality as tap sounds/steps are created in so many different rhythms.

HIP-HOP (7½ yrs & up)
|
Hip-hop currently remains to be a very popular style of dance. Hip-hop is open to an individual's interpretation of movement. There are various hip-hop styles including but not limited to breaking, popping and locking which are often mixed together creating cool and funky movements.
